NMA1515SC Details

  • Manufacturer Part Number:

    NMA1515SC

  • Rohs Code:

    Yes

  • Part Life Cycle Code:

    Obsolete

  • ECCN Code:

    EAR99

  • Date Of Intro:

    2020-06-05

  • Manufacturer:

    Murata Manufacturing Co Ltd

  • YTEOL:

    0

  • Analog IC - Other Type:

    DC-DC REGULATED POWER SUPPLY MODULE

  • Efficiency (Main Output):

    80%

  • Input Voltage-Max:

    15.5 V

  • Input Voltage-Min:

    13.5 V

  • Input Voltage-Nom:

    15 V

  • JESD-30 Code:

    R-XSMA-T5

  • Line Regulation-Max:

    1.2%

  • Load Regulation-Max:

    3%

  • Number of Functions:

    1

  • Number of Outputs:

    2

  • Number of Terminals:

    5

  • Operating Temperature-Max:

    85 °C

  • Operating Temperature-Min:

    -40 °C

  • Output Current-Max:

    0.033 A

  • Output Voltage-Nom:

    15 V

  • Package Body Material:

    UNSPECIFIED

  • Package Code:

    SMA

  • Package Shape:

    RECTANGULAR

  • Package Style:

    MICROELECTRONIC ASSEMBLY

  • Surface Mount:

    NO

  • Technology:

    HYBRID

  • Terminal Form:

    THROUGH-HOLE

  • Terminal Position:

    SINGLE

  • Total Power Output-Max:

    1 W

  • Trim/Adjustable Output:

    NO

About Murata Electronics

Murata Manufacturing Co., Ltd. is a Japanese multinational company that specializes in the design, manufacturing, and sale of electronic components and solutions. Murata offers a wide range of electronic components and modules that are used in various industries and applications. Some of their key product categories include: capacitors, inductors, resistors, sensors, rf components and modules, and power devices.
